The Pentax DA L 35mm f/2.4 AL is a compact normal prime for Pentax K-mount APS-C, providing a 53.5mm full-frame equivalent perspective. Six elements in 5 groups with a hybrid aspherical element. Six aperture blades. 49mm filter thread. At 124g. 0.30m MFD.
Six elements in 5 groups (hybrid aspherical element; SMC coating). Six aperture blades. The 49mm filter thread. At 124g the lens is very lightweight. Minimum focus distance of 0.30m. Screw-drive AF (requires body motor). f/2.4 maximum aperture. APS-C image circle (53.5mm equivalent). Pentax K mount.
The DA L 35mm f/2.4 is Pentax's entry-level compact normal prime for K-mount APS-C: at 124g and 45mm length it approaches pancake proportions. The f/2.4 maximum aperture is one stop faster than f/2.8 kit lenses at comparable focal length. The 0.30m MFD enables close environmental foreground compositions.
